Реферат: The weather in Great Britain

It is never too hot or too cold m Great Britain. This is becauseof the sea, which keeps the island warm in winter and makes the air cool insummer. The winds are also very often in Great Britain. They blow from thesouth-west two days out of every three. But the warm winds from the Atlanticare very wet. They also bring a lot of rain to the island. The east ornorth-east winds are cold and dry.

The weather very often changes in Great Britain. You can neverhave the same kind of weather for a long time. In spring, for example, sunshineand showers follow each other so often during the day that an umbrella or arain-coat are really necessary in Great Britain. The weather in spring isgenerally mild, but sometimes the days are really cold. The summer is not socold as on the continent, and warm days in autumn are beautiful. In winter theyhave all sorts of weather. Sometimes it rains and sometimes it snows. Still, inGreat Britain it is never so cold in winter as in our country and they do notget so much snow there as we get here in Russia. The rivers and lakes areseldom covered with ice. As the ice, if there is any, is not thick enough, theyseldom go skating on the rivers in Great Britain.

But the worst thing about the climate in Great Britain is thethick fog they so often have in autumn and in winter. In London it often mixeswith the smoke of plants and factories and they call it the “smog”. It issometimes so thick that cars may run into one another.
